Roof Misconception: All Leakages Are Obvious



Unlike popular belief, not all leakages in your roof covering are right away noticeable. To identify these elusive leakages, it's essential to perform routine inspections of your roofing, especially after severe weather. Search for missing out on or harmed tiles, broken flashing, or stopped up rain gutters that can contribute to water infiltration.

Additionally, focus on any type of musty odors, sagging ceilings, or peeling paint, as these can be signs of covert leakages.

Roofing Misconception: A New Roof Covering Solves All Troubles



Despite usual idea, getting a new roof covering does not constantly ensure that all your roofing troubles will certainly be addressed. While a brand-new roof covering can definitely attend to many concerns and give a clean slate for your home, it may not be the utmost solution to all underlying worries.

Some troubles such as inappropriate installment, air flow concerns, or concealed architectural damages might continue despite a brand-new roofing in position.

It's essential to understand that a brand-new roof covering is simply one item of the problem when it pertains to maintaining a healthy roofing system. Proper medical diagnosis of any type of existing problems, extensive examination, and addressing underlying problems are similarly important. Overlooking these steps can bring about reoccuring issues despite a brand-new roof expenses.

Roofing Myth: Roof Evaluations Are Unneeded



Numerous home owners forget the value of routine roofing system examinations, thinking they're unnecessary. However, this is a typical roof misconception that can bring about expensive consequences.

Roof covering evaluations are critical for detecting prospective problems beforehand, preventing significant damage in the future. By organizing routine inspections, you can recognize minor issues like loosened tiles, broken seals, or stopped up gutters prior to they rise right into larger, extra costly issues.

Lots of roof guarantees call for routine assessments to continue to be valid. Ignoring these examinations could invalidate your warranty, leaving you responsible for any type of future fixings or replacements out of pocket.

Furthermore, roof evaluations are essential for ensuring your home's safety and architectural stability. An extensive assessment can reveal hidden leaks, mold and mildew development, or structural damages that can endanger the safety and security of your family and the toughness of your home.
